American History Timeline

40,000 B.C– 11,000 B.CFirst people (called Paleo-Indians) cross from Siberia to Alaska and
begin to move into North America.
8000 B.C—1000 B.CNorth American Indians begin using stone to grind food and to hunt bison and smaller animals.
700– 1492 A.DMany different Indian cultures develop throughout North America.
1492Christopher Columbus sails across the
Atlantic ocean and found land on October 12th which he thought was Asia not
America.
1619The first African slaves are brought to Jamestown (Slavery is made legal in
1650)
1620Pilgrims from England arrive at
Plymouth Massachusetts, on the Mayflower.
1776The Declaration of Independence is approved and America was independent from Great Britain.
1789The new Constitution is approved by the states. George Washington is chosen as
the first President.
1861The Civil War begins.
1863President Lincoln issues the
Emancipation Proclamation, freeing most slaves.
1865The Civil War ends as the South surrenders.
1954The U.S Supreme Court forbids racial segregation in public schools.
1964Congress passes the Civil Rights Act, which outlaws discrimination in voting and jobs.
1968Martin Luther King Jr is
assassinated in Memphis.
2008Barack Obama is elected the first black President of the United States.
